Sat Feb 15 15:08:02 UTC 2025: ## Trump Orders Review of Trade Policies, Threatens Reciprocal Tariffs
**Washington, D.C.** – President Trump signed a memorandum on February 13th launching a comprehensive review of U.S. trade relationships, aiming to address what the administration considers unfair trading practices by other countries. The order directs the U.S. Trade Representative and the Secretary of Commerce to develop plans for retaliatory tariffs against any nation imposing taxes on American imports.
The review will involve consultations with multiple federal agencies and culminate in a report to the President detailing strategies for achieving reciprocal trade arrangements. Furthermore, the Office of Management and Budget will conduct a separate 180-day assessment of the fiscal and public impact of any proposed changes, including the potential burden of information gathering.
The White House announcement signals a potential escalation in the administration’s trade policy, suggesting a willingness to utilize tariffs as a tool to pressure other countries into more balanced trade agreements. Details regarding specific countries targeted and the potential scope of the retaliatory tariffs remain to be seen, pending the completion of the mandated reports.
